The League CEO Ilona Korstin summed up the results of the first pre-season VTB United League SuperCup , which was won by CSKA.

– The SuperCup has also been added to the All-Star Game organized by the League. Can you compare these two events?
– Both events are important for us, but they are quite different, we should not compare them. The SuperCup is still a sports story in preparation for the season, where the top four League teams compete for the title in the Final Four format. Maybe these are not official games yet, but the teams are already taking these games seriously. There was a desperate struggle on the floor today. Unfortunately, Shabazz Napier was injured at the very beginning of the final game against CSKA. If he had played, the final game could have turned out differently, there would have been more heat.
If we talk about the All-Star Game, it’s more about a show where we take over the entire organization and want to hold not only a basketball game, but also a bright event in terms of music and performance.
So the All-Star Game and the SuperCup are different events, but we are glad that we have another landmark event. Thus, we promote the VTB League and popularize our favorite sport.

– What bright moments could you highlight at the SuperCup? Can you mention the best players?
– On the first day, I really liked Zenit point guard Shabazz Napier, who just got injured today. I believe that the SuperCup best player was Will Clyburn, who received the MVP award. We tried to single out one or two players in each team. At UNICS, this is a newcomer Mario Hezonja, at Loko – Eric McCollum, who played for Khimki last season. In CSKA, I will note Will Clyburn and Nikola Milutinov – important players in the rotation of Dimitris Itoudis.
I think the SuperCup games are just the beginning and during the season a lot of players will be revealed who will try to show their best side!
